power windows locks problem - requires a locksmith

i have my car 2005 Subaru Legacy 2.5i, and last week it was rained and i forgot to close one of my back windows all the way. The next day my power windows and power locks dont works. The light for the power windows do not light up either. When i press the lock button on the remote it still primes the alarm but doesn't lock the door. so i need the best locksmith who can fix this issue but not so expensive. Locksmith? It sounds like an electrical problem. Check the fuses and make sure there's no moisture in the door. This is something a regular mechanic should be able to fix.

I take it that it rained? If so you may need to pull the switch out and dry them out. Maybe even hit them with electrical cleaner. Then look for blown fuse.
